To solve the equation \( |2x + 3| = 1 \), you need to break it into two possible cases. The first case is when \( 2x + 3 = 1 \). Solving this gives \( 2x = -2 \) or \( x = -1 \). The second case is when \( 2x + 3 = -1 \). Solving this gives \( 2x = -4 \) or \( x = -2 \). So, the solutions are \( x = -1 \) and \( x = -2 \).
